Hit and Miss Service Quality
Service was erratic, sometimes staff going out of their way to help us, other times being completely useless. A call to the front desk requesting a corkscrew for our wine had one delivered to our room within minutes. But when a fire alarm went off and guests evacuated to the street for twenty minutes, no one from the staff came outside or spoke a word to us, not even to tell us when to reenter. The breakfast buffet has a fantastic fruit bar and good overall variety, although the eggs are questionable and the service terrible. The workout room is better than most, including weights, water, stereo and a courtyard view. Our room was spacious and comfortable, although there were some stuffy odors. Dont plan on dining at the restaurant Sunday or Monday it doesnt say so on the signs, but it is only open five nights a week.

This hotel
is central to the touristy Fisherman's Wharf area and very close to trolley and public transportation. The hotel is nice but nothing fancy. The rooms are basic yet clean. The staff was very helpful and worked with us on an early check-in. I would stay here again however I would opt for something a little closer to center city and away from Fisherman's Wharf. However if you are there as a tourist this hotel would be a great spot.

Very nice
We checked into the Hilton from 2/26 to 3/2/03. Found that the hotel is in the center of many activities and very close to street cars and trolleys. We didn't rent a car and didn't need to. Large, clean, well decorated rooms. We had a wonderful breakfast in the hotel restaurant, the waiters were terrific. The hotel staff was exceptionally pleasant, helpful and professional (especially Lee and Tomas). We did have a room facing the street which was a bit noisy, but were able to switch to a room facing a courtyard... very nice. We would definitely return!
